While I wanted to go with Dinan all the way with our mild drop, they didn't make a set of springs for our car, so we went with the ACS Springs since I had to find a set for the F33 xDrive. Some of the normal avenues don't seem to make a set for that car, including Dinan. ACS did and it was an easy order.
In the pics, you'll see the drop is relatively mild when compared to a non-xDrive car, but the fender to tire gap with the stock springs was enormous with xDrive, the car looked like it was on stilts especially after adding the carbon fiber bits. When I had the MPPSK installed at a BMW Dealership, they were a Dinan Authorized installer as well, and I ordered the shockware from them and scheduled the install with the MPPSK. They said the Shockware would work fine with the ACS springs as long as it took to the ECU. What they said is that Shockware only installs on some of the newer 2018/2019 BMW Fseries cars for some reason, it fails on others and can't be installed. Unfortunately, ours was one of the ones it wouldn't apply to, so it didn't work. I think, while mild, the drop is still a good one and makes the xDrive car look more like a RWD car with the BMW MPerformance springs. I only wish the front drop completely matched the back. If it wasn't for my wife needing AWD during the winters around here, I would have surely gone with the RWD car and then gone with Eibach to get the drop where I really wanted it. I still like this drop though, looks much better than stock and the ACS Springs ride very well and greatly improved the handling.
